WebKey points for coaching the start to the first hurdle include getting to an upright position by the fourth or fifth step. The athlete should continue to run through the next to last or penultimate step. In other words, complete push on the ground and allowing the recovery of the leg to the butt (like a regular stride). ... 2x2 Hurdles, 2x3 ... WebAug 18, 2015 · Hurdlers use 5-10 hurdles with 7-yard spacing. This would be done on a volume day, with walk-back recoveries. In speed workouts, hurdlers perform all-out efforts from blocks over race heights and … WebAug 24, 2024 · #The coach and athlete must understand that the one lap hurdle race is a 400 meter sprint that includes 10 hurdles. Adding the hurdles to the 400-meter equation totally changes the dynamic, but it is …
